Output 68f0b66d9364471d58676835cb61028597736618c2a8fdaf944df5bb1e4d750a:2

value
323427
script pubkey
OP_0 OP_PUSHBYTES_20 eb3ffd24fc711823a97ebc6c25ba0561f247f085
address
bc1qavll6f8uwyvz82t7h3kztws9v8ey0uy9eluycc
transaction
68f0b66d9364471d58676835cb61028597736618c2a8fdaf944df5bb1e4d750a
spent
true